WebThe object of discipleship is to follow, emulate, copy, duplicate, and replicate your rabbi, all while serving him. According to the Babylonian Talmud, a disciple would carry the rabbi’s baggage, prepare his food to his liking, and provide him with money for his needs.

Web15 mrt. 2024 · The heart of being a disciple of Jesus is being a follower of Jesus. Jesus told the disciples to follow Him. To follow Jesus doesn’t just mean to walk behind Him, but to go the way He is going, do the things that He does, and act the way He acts. Did you notice that Jesus didn’t even tell them where He was going?
